Aditxt Common Stock Calculation

Common stock is listed on the Balance Sheet at the par value of the total shares outstanding of a company.

The par value of common stocks is meaningless. It is usually set at an absurdly low number.

Aditxt Business Description

Address 2569 Wyandotte Street, Suite 101, Mountain View, CA, USA, 94043
Aditxt Inc is a life sciences company that develops, builds, and grows innovations with a focus on monitoring and modulating the immune system. It develops products designed to induce tolerance to transplanted organs. Its portfolio consists of two programs Adimune and AditxtScore. It firm's immunosuppressive (anti-rejection) drugs have made possible life-saving organ transplantation procedures and blocking of unwanted immune responses in autoimmune diseases. It is also developing a technology called Apoptotic DNA Immunotherapy (ADi) ADI-100, which utilizes a novel approach that mimics, the way bodies naturally induce tolerance to tissues. The company operates in one segment, which is focused on the discovery and development of biopharmaceutical products.
